Instructor's notes: Andrew Mason & Groupon, Inc.
Abstract
CASE SYNOPSIS: This case takes place in late 2012 and examines Andrew Mason, the co-founder of Groupon, Inc. and his journey to build his company. Mason was just reelected by the Board of Directors to remain as CEO of the company despite the stock price being down approximately 80% from its IPO in 2011. Mason was in a situation where he had to figure out how to turn the company around. RECOMMENDATIONS FOR TEACHING APPROACHES: Students will find the case very interesting because most of them will have heard of Groupon. Students will combine the facts presented in the case with their own perceptions and experiences of Groupon. The case examines Andrew Mason and Groupon and takes students through the process of starting and growing an online enterprise. Students are asked about the challenges that Groupon faces in late 2012 and the recommendations they would make to Andrew Mason. The following questions are recommended for discussion.
